IronVest is an Android security and privacy wallet for people who want one place to protect online accounts and personal details. It stores credentials, creates strong passwords, and uses biometric access to make everyday sign-ins easier without relying on one exposed master password. Masked email addresses and phone numbers provide private contact points, while virtual card tools can separate purchases from a real card when the service is available. Identity profiles and two-factor code protection extend the same workflow across banking, shopping, and important logins. The result is more control over credentials, payments, and personal information.
